Output 08080a017aa4e60463faa10afeba61c191017ea5a2c07470835b3755f9d0a275:5

value
20762120
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d2712327f062100f9c66ab48e1b858ded304f1 OP_EQUAL
address
3FMChtWrRdtJA3Z1QrTKvrTAcegEWNuJxj
transaction
08080a017aa4e60463faa10afeba61c191017ea5a2c07470835b3755f9d0a275
confirmations
396395
spent
true